Oneonta holds off Oswego State 9-6

The Oswego State men's lacrosse team fell behind by three goals after the first quarter and never fully recovered as the Lakers fell to visiting Oneonta by the score of 9-5 on Saturday, April 23, at the South Athletic Complex.

Oneonta (7-6, 2-2 SUNYAC) scored the only three goals in the first quarter and then began the second with another to make it a four-goal game before the hosts got on the board midway through the period.

The Lakers (2-10, 0-5 SUNYAC) broke into the scoring column as Mike Strohm (Waterloo) scored on a feed from John Schumacher (Webster) while on the man-advantage.

The Red Dragons countered with a man-up goal of their own as Dan Orlowski (Hauppauge) scored and Sean Sullivan (Syracuse) popped in a goal in the final two minutes of the half giving the visitors a 6-1 cushion at the half.

Oswego State climbed back into the game in the third as Schumacher and Steve Tronovitch (Binghamton) scored back-to-back goals, but Keith Horn (Long Beach) got one back for Oneonta making it a 7-3 game. Tronovitch netted his second goal of the quarter for the hosts in the latter stages of the period making it a three-goal difference heading into the fourth quarter.

The Red Dragons didn't allow the Lakers to get any closer in the final 15 minutes, sending Oswego State to its seventh straight defeat.

Al Simeone (Binghamton) finished with 13 saves for the Lakers, while Oneonta goalie Kyle Reich (New Hyde Park) made 10.

The Lakers will play a non-conference game on Tuesday, April 26, hosting Alfred at 4 p.m.
